Naval Mine Warfare is one of the most critical and strategic components of maritime operations, designed to restrict enemy naval movements, protect ports, and control key sea routes. It plays a vital role in coastal defense, strait security, and the protection of strategic maritime chokepoints. Considered a low-cost yet highly effective method of both defense and offense, Naval Mine Warfare has influenced the outcomes of numerous conflicts throughout history. It is widely regarded as one of the most effective tools of asymmetric maritime warfare.
From a technical perspective, Naval Mine Warfare encompasses mine laying, mine countermeasure operations, and mine disposal activities. Naval mines can be classified into several types based on their triggering mechanisms, including contact, magnetic, acoustic, and pressure-activated mines. Modern magnetic and acoustic mines are capable of detecting a ship’s metal mass or propeller noise before detonation. One of the most striking historical examples occurred during the Gallipoli Campaign on March 18, 1915, when mines laid by the Ottoman minelayer Nusret caused severe losses to the Allied fleet. This event demonstrated the immense strategic deterrence power of naval mines. Today, Naval Mine Warfare operations are supported by unmanned underwater vehicles, advanced sonar systems, and highly specialized mine countermeasure vessels. Modern Naval Mine Warfare is fully integrated with advanced detection technologies and electronic warfare capabilities. Considering the importance of maritime trade routes, energy transportation, and military logistics, Naval Mine Warfare remains an indispensable operational domain for naval forces worldwide.
